Output d6183fdb785fae99db70d7f89e5616bbf77471b1a8b7c0b0d3ab0578183825bd:3

value
23525858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8540382f56db7da5113a241a4f4746054786ab5 OP_EQUAL
address
3NsTLRXwGVc4npsEsoNxZNJoksFtQZBMh1
transaction
d6183fdb785fae99db70d7f89e5616bbf77471b1a8b7c0b0d3ab0578183825bd
spent
true